South Sea Storm (1991)
Synopsis
The Kahuripan Kingdom is facing a crisis due to the loss of a sacred heirloom and the threat of attacks from one of its regencies. This situation provides background for the story of Pujo (Dede Yusuf) and his wife, Kartikasari (Fitria Anwar), who are shown at the beginning of the film in a mysterious invisible cave where they discover the secret of the green pearl amulet. Their enemies are Wisangjiwo (Baron Hermanto), who has long been attracted to Kartikasari, whom he eventually rapes while she is meditating in the nude, and Joko Wanengpati (Gito Gilas). This story primarily features fight scenes among the main characters.
Release Date: 1991-08-08
Runtime: 84 minutes
Director: Nurhadie Irawan
